Industrial Floor Refurbishment Solutions for Industrial Spaces
Maintaining reliable concrete floors in industrial settings presents specific challenges. Splits, spalling , and deterioration are frequent issues. Fortunately, several practical repair solutions are available . Options range from surface patching for isolated cracks to more extensive resurfacing or even complete floor reconstruction . Floor leveling can address surface imperfections , while epoxy or urethane sealants provide protection against chemicals and enhance performance . For severe damage, consider slab repairs or concrete leveling techniques. To choose the best approach, a thorough assessment of the problem is critical .
- Repairing cracks
- Overlaying the floor
- Polishing the surface
- Reconstructing severely damaged sections
- Applying protective coatings

Decorative Floor Refurbishment: Common Concerns and Good Solutions
Maintaining a glossy resin floor requires regular attention, and even with the best installation, challenges can occur . Often, damage stems from a combination of factors, including significant foot traffic, chemical exposure, and gradual deterioration. Here are a handful of common problems and how to address them:
- Chips & Cracks: These often appear due to impact injury. Good repair necessitates grinding the damaged area, applying a suitable resin patch, and accurately blending it with the original floor.
- Scratches & Abrasions: Regular abrasion from traffic and particles can result in unsightly scratches. Renewing the floor with a specialized polishing compound can considerably lessen their appearance.
- Discoloration & Staining: Liquid spills, especially oils , can leave stubborn stains. A experienced cleaning with a dedicated resin cleaner is typically required , and in severe cases, a partial resurfacing might be essential.
- Delamination: This arises when the resin layer separates from the base layer . Fixing delamination is difficult and often demands a complete stripping of the existing coating and a new application.
Remember that swift action may avoid minor issues from escalating into significant and pricey fixes .
